Chronologically, the original release was in 2008, two years after the first "Quiet, Pull The Strings!", and I think Suis La Lune was already fully supported by Japanese listeners at this time. Originally released in 10inch format, the EP has been re-pressed many times since then, and it was probably a good thing that it was an easy listening size of 4 tracks, as it concentrates the band's appeal more tightly than their rough and tumble first album (the first album is of course great in its roughness). I think it might be because the band resonated more with Japanese and Southeast Asian senses of passion than with the physicality of American muscles.

At the time, there were still very few extreme music bands that put the "yang" in their music, as is now the case with "Epic of Tomorrow" and "envy," and their sound was more like a delicate, fleeting glimmer of light and hope than yang. I also like the title of the song, which is full of a kitchen sink feeling. I like the later songs now, but at that time I thought the first one and this EP were the supreme ones.
